What Is Invisalign and What Are the Benefits? 

Invisalign is more modern, unique approach to regular conventional metal braces. Are you sick of getting that metal taste in your mouth? Getting food stuck in your braces every time you eat because you can’t take them off? Does your mouth feel big and bulky with them on? Well, we have just the solution for you. 

Invisalign is a revolutionary treatment that focuses on correcting dental problems such as teeth alignment, overbites, underbites, and more. Invisalign hit the market back in 1998 and by the year 2000, everyone was raving about this new alternative to braces. What is all the hype about with Invisalign you might ask? Invisalign can fix many dental problems. Check out the benefits below. 

Optimal Comfort

One of the reasons why Invisalign has increased is popularity  is because of how comfortable these aligners actually are. No more worrying about metal getting caught up in your cheeks, lips, and tongue. Invisalign aligners are trays made out of medical grade plastic, so they cause minimal mouth discomfort. 

Enhanced Appearance

As we all know, traditional braces can have a bulky look to them when placed on your teeth. If you are an adult, chances are you do not want people to notice you have braces.  With Invisalign, nobody will be able to tell you have these aligner trays on your teeth – that is how clean and transparent they look. 

Less Dental Visits 

Do you dread going back to the orthodontist every time you have to get your traditional braces tightened? Ouch! With Invisalign, you won’t have to worry about going to the dentist every time you need any type of adjustment. Instead, with Invisalign clear aligners, you are provided a set of trays that get you through several months of treatment before needing to check in with our staff. 

Easier to Clean 

Metal braces are a pain to clean after eating certain types of foods. And what about flossing? A nightmare. It’s almost impossible to get all food particles out from braces. Invisalign makes it easy to clean, brush, and floss your teeth because you are able to remove the trays from your mouth. 

Better yet - no food restrictions. This has been a major benefit in the way braces are changing now with Invisalign. Since you can take off your Invisalign, you are able to eat anything you want without having to worry about the food getting stuck in unwanted places in your teeth.

At What Age Should I Get Invisalign?  

If you are interested in an alternative to metal braces, look no further. Invisalign is safe for children, teens, and adults. Children can be a bit tricky, but we like to make sure the child has majority of their permanent teeth grown in before considering any type of braces. 

With that being said, children as young as 10-years-old will be able to receive Invisalign treatment. However, most dentists recommend waiting until your child is around the ages of 12 to 13 due to handling and maintenance issues. Children’s minds work a mile a minute and they tend to misplace something and forget where they put it. Children may also struggle to keep their aligners on for the required time limit of 22 hours a day, which can get in the way of treatment.
